Keisha Christian is a Certified Holistic Health Coach and renowned non-fiction author. She has earned several awards and nominations including, B.R.A.G. Medallion Honoree for her Nonfiction Books Healthy Gemz and Holistic Gemz, the IAN award in Nonfiction: Outstanding Education/Reference for Holistic Gemz. She is also a finalist for The Wishing Shelf Independent Book Award for Nonfiction Book Holistic Gemz, Indie Diamond Book Award for Nonfiction Book Holistic Gemz, Next Generation Indie Book Award for Nonfiction Book, Holistic Gemz, and ACHI Magazine Awards Nominee for Health & Wellness, Author of the Year, and Educator of the Year. Julia D. Shaw has an extensive career that spans over twenty-five years with experience in program development, public relations, marketing, book publishing, event management and community service. Shaw is a Co-Publisher and author who has compiled and published four book compilations that have become Amazon bestsellers entitled, Our Stories, Our Voices: Black Men Speak Their Truth; Delayed But Not Denied 1: 20 Stories about Life and Resiliency; Delayed But Not Denied 2: Real Stories about Hope, Faith and Triumph and Delayed But Not Denied Book 3: Real People Sharing Stories About Healing and Growth. These books have allowed over sixty writers to become published Co-Authors.

Julia, recently rekindled a childhood dream to be a mixed-media artist and share her art with the world. In November 2016, Shaw started attending the intergenerational art class taught by Art Transforms. Her artwork has been exhibited at Rochdale Village Community Center and Jamaica Center for Arts, Learning in a Social Justice Art Show and several Southeastern Queens Park Association (SQPA) Annual Art Exhibitions. Julia is currently creating collection of home décor vases with African prints, and mixed media artworks.

Ms. Shaw currently serves as the Director of the Rochdale Village Community Center in Jamaica, New York. Ms. Shaw spearheads the development and implementation of cultural events, educational workshops, intergenerational activities, at Rochdale Village, Inc. Shaw holds a Bachelor of Science in Business Administration from York College. Julia has two beautiful daughters and three wonderful grandchildren and she resides in Jamaica, NY
